I was recently away on a two-week work trip. This trip started with me flying to Brisbane with a work compatriot, catching a taxi to Yamanto to meet up with two others and driving to Tenterfield for the first 5 days of working at Jennings. The morning after we finished in Jennings, we drove to Newcastle, where we stayed overnight. We had to pick some items up, which ended up not being accessible. The next morning we then drove back up the Hunter Valley to Musswellbrook, where we stayed for another 5 days of work at Myambat. After completing work at Myambat, we once again drove back to Newcastle, where two of us flew back to Canberra and the other two started their drive back up to Queensland. We drove past the Bayswater Power Station on both occasions, on our way to Newcastle Outside of work hours, I made the most of my time by exploring the local areas in and around Tenterfield and Musswellbrook, whilst indulging in one of my favourite pastimes—photography.
